International law firm Pinsent Masons has advised Indian conglomerate Nirma Limited in a global auction process culminating in Nirma's acquisition of Lafarge India Limited ("LIL") from LarfargeHolcim, for an enterprise value of approximately USD $1.4 billion.
Nirma has entered into a letter agreement with the Franco-Swiss cement group to acquire, subject to approval by the Competition Commission of India, LarfargeHolcim's Indian operations including plants and grinding units with a total capacity of circa 11 million tonnes per annum.
Nirma, headquartered in Ahmedabad, is a closely-held conglomerate founded by Karsanbhai Patel with interests in FMCG, soda ash, chemicals and packaging. The purchase of LarfargeHolcim's cement, aggregates and ready mixed concrete assets will complement the company's current operations and catapult it in east, north and western India as a prominent cement producer.
Nirma was represented by Pinsent Masons acting as international legal counsel, with a team led by Andrew Kerr and Joanna Jowitt, alongside Mumbai-based Crawford Bayley with a team led by Sanjay Asher and Bhumika Batra.
Commenting on the deal Andrew Kerr said:
"This transaction is a landmark and significant step for Nirma and the acquisition of a strong platform in Lafarge India will allow the cement business to be taken to the next level. It is the second $1bn plus deal we have transacted in the building materials sector in a little over a year, having completed on the sale of Hanson Building Products during 2015 and the second $1bn plus deal the firm has handled in a week."
LafargeHolcim was represented by Freshfields Bruckhaus Deringer as international counsel alongside AZB and Partners, Mumbai.
